Latency refers to the delay between sending a search query and receiving the response. High latency can lead to user frustration, increased bounce rates, and diminished trust in your platform. As user expectations rise with the proliferation of instant search features, implementing techniques to lower latency has become essential. Faster search responses not only improve satisfaction but also contribute to better conversion rates and overall system performance. Reducing latency involves a combination of hardware optimization, software tuning, and strategic architecture design.
